Asian gold was grabbed by burglars who ransacked a home in St Swithuns Road, Kennington.
Burglars struck at 4.50pm on Friday forcing a first-floor window open and rifling through bedrooms to find the expensive jewellery.
A neighbour saw a bicycle on the front drive with front and rear flashing lights before a man appeared from the side of the house and rode off towards The Avenue. He was slim and wearing a woollen hat, dark jacket and dark trousers.
Earlier that day at about 1.30pm, a woman was seen knocking on the door of the house. She is described as 6ft tall, aged 20 to 30, of slim build and wearing dark blue jeans, denim jacket and a head scarf.
Anyone with information should call police on 101 or Crimestoppers on 0800 555 111.
